( Error : unable to load VPN connection editor )

Settings - > Network -> + -> Cisco AnyConnect Compatible VPN ( Opeconnect )

workaround not working too nm-connection-editor 

happens on upgrade from fedora 24 to 25 , also on a fresh install.

Comment 1 Thomas Haller 2016-11-23 10:45:09 UTC
did you install NetworkManager-openconnect-gnome package?

Comment 2 Saad Shawwa 2016-11-23 13:23:40 UTC
(In reply to Thomas Haller from comment #1)
> did you install NetworkManager-openconnect-gnome package?

forgot to check that. i just did and it fixed the issue.
